head of admissions and learning resources Jobs in UK
UK head of admissions and learning resources Job Vacancies
-
Head of Admissions and Learning Resources
Strode College - Street, SomersetStrode College has a new, exciting role that will lead on the end to end learner journey experience, ensuring all our students receive outstanding IAG, careers and associated learning resource support....